Output ddc69c206262a1011e0bdaf27c1aa7b31570746b26652a8b3565ea2fa7e54f3d:0

value
20682754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ec13588e4dc811189e5631a00bbd92a52a46ad6 OP_EQUAL
address
MLuye5JwrXJ5uYYNQWjknUgVStt1G4sNtR
transaction
ddc69c206262a1011e0bdaf27c1aa7b31570746b26652a8b3565ea2fa7e54f3d
spent
true